{"id":335,"title":"Hanoi: Water Puppet Show Tickets","content":"Forget what you think you know about puppetry. This isn't some backyard show for kids; it's a deep dive into the cultural DNA of the Red River Delta. Back in the day\u2014we're talking 11th century\u2014villagers would perform these stories in flooded rice paddies. Today, the theater keeps that spirit alive, albeit with better seating and much dryer audience members.Why It\u2019s Worth Your TimeThe performance lasts about 50 minutes, which is the sweet spot for keeping your attention without hitting that \"okay, I get it\" wall. You'll see puppeteers waist-deep in water behind a bamboo screen, controlling the figures with large rods and string mechanisms hidden beneath the surface. It's a technical feat that still confuses most people who see it for the first time.What to ExpectHistorical Roots: Originally, the shows focused on the grind of village life\u2014fishing, harvesting, and local folklore.Modern Flair: While the tradition remains, the current shows blend those rural roots with ancient legends and national myths.The Soundtrack: Everything is set to live traditional music, featuring wooden bells, horns, and bamboo flutes that provide a hauntingly beautiful backdrop.The biggest lead I can give you is to secure your slot early.
